Grants paid by S Eugene Bailey Scholar TR

EIN 41-6439914 · Saint Paul, WI · Form 990-PF, Part XV

S Eugene Bailey Scholar TR of Saint Paul, WI (EIN 41-6439914) reported 8 grants paid totaling $1,832,081 to 1 recipient in tax years 2019–2026, on Form 990-PF, Part XV.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
